Output 2042152d78548185c5e97a4313f54e964fcc16db54b17315731999042c858524:1

value
5316365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bfe20c94f9348e21400ded3ef47c4c6ce63cd94 OP_EQUAL
address
34F2brKXUnYdqosTf7DXaXRepzH668moNw
transaction
2042152d78548185c5e97a4313f54e964fcc16db54b17315731999042c858524
confirmations
306508
spent
true